Buying Guide: How to Choose the Best Dog Brush for Undercoat

Dog brushes for undercoat care come in a range of designs, each tailored to different coat types and grooming needs. Choosing the right tool can be confusing, especially with options that promise everything from deep deshedding to gentle detangling. Buyers often underestimate the importance of matching brush type to their dog's specific coat and may overlook comfort or ease of cleaning.

Choosing Between Rakes, Slickers, and Multi-Tool Kits

The main decision is whether you need a specialized rake for dense undercoats, a slicker for surface hair and easy cleaning, or a kit that covers every stage of grooming. Rakes penetrate deep and are essential for breeds with thick, double-layered coats. Slickers are better for everyday shedding and are easier to clean. Kits are ideal for owners who want flexibility and all-in-one convenience.

Matching Brush Type to Coat and Shedding Level

Not all brushes are suitable for every dog. Dogs with long, thick, or double coats benefit from rakes or dual-sided tools, while short-haired breeds may only need a slicker or shedding comb. Consider your dog's shedding level and coat density before choosing.

Importance of Ergonomics and Cleaning

Comfortable handles and easy-clean features make regular grooming less of a chore. Self-cleaning slickers and detachable comb heads save time and keep the process tidy. If you groom frequently, prioritize these features.

Specialized Tools for Specific Needs

Some brushes are designed for large breeds, multi-surface hair removal, or gentle grooming for sensitive pets. Match the tool to your main challenge—whether it's tackling mats, managing heavy shedding, or cleaning up after your pet around the house.

Final Buying Advice

Choosing the right dog brush for undercoat care depends on your dog's coat type, shedding level, and your own preferences for comfort and convenience. Avoid buying a brush that's too aggressive for your pet or too limited for your grooming needs.

FAQ For Dog Brushes For Undercoat

1. What type of brush is best for thick undercoats?

Rake-style brushes with long, spaced teeth are most effective for thick or double coats, as they reach deep to remove loose undercoat hair and prevent matting.

2. How often should I brush my dog's undercoat?

For breeds with heavy undercoats, brushing 2–3 times per week is recommended during shedding seasons. Regular maintenance helps prevent mats and reduces shedding.

3. Are self-cleaning brushes worth it?

Self-cleaning brushes save time and make cleanup easier, especially if you groom frequently or have a heavy-shedding dog. They're a good choice for convenience.

4. Can I use the same brush for all my pets?

Some brushes are versatile enough for multiple species and coat types, but it's important to match the tool to each pet's coat for best results and comfort.

5. What features should I look for in a dog brush for undercoat?

Look for ergonomic handles, dual-sided or self-cleaning designs, and compatibility with your dog's coat type. Durability and ease of maintenance are also important.

6. Is it safe to use a deshedding tool on sensitive skin?

Many deshedding tools are designed with rounded or gentle teeth to minimize discomfort. Always use light pressure and follow product instructions to avoid irritation.
